The youth can run and get these aid (drops), but for us it\u2019s a different story.    <\/p>\n<p class=\"paragraph inline-placeholder\">            \u201cWe call for the opening of the crossings in a proper fashion, but these humiliating methods are not acceptable,\u201d added Abu Mohammad.    <\/p>\n<p class=\"paragraph inline-placeholder\">            Earlier this month, at\u00a0least five people were killed and 10 others injured when airdropped aid packages fell on them in Al Shati camp west of Gaza City, according to a journalist on the scene.\u00a0Human rights groups have repeatedly criticized airdrops as an inefficient and degrading way of getting aid to Gazans, instead urging Israeli authorities to lift controls on land crossings into the enclave.    <\/p>\n<p class=\"paragraph inline-placeholder\">            Hamas has called on Western countries to end airdrops of aid\u00a0into Gaza, warning that the humanitarian delivery method is \u201coffensive, wrong, inappropriate and useless.\u201d Hamas has from the outset been critical of airdrops, describing them as \u201cuseless\u201d and \u201cnot the best way to bring aid in.\u201d    <\/p>\n<p class=\"paragraph inline-placeholder\">            Israel\u2019s severe restrictions on aid entering the Gaza Strip have drained essential supplies, condemning the entire population of more than 2.2 million people to the risk of famine, according to a UN-backed report. Humanitarian bodies including Oxfam and Human Rights Watch have warned Israel is \u201cusing starvation of civilians as a weapon of war in Gaza, which is a war crime.\u201d Israel insists there is \u201cno limit\u201d on the amount of aid that can enter Gaza, but its inspection regime means relief is barely trickling in.    <\/p>\n<p class=\"paragraph inline-placeholder\">            Still, a senior US defense official said Tuesday there had been a \u201csignificant increase\u201d in the amount of aid flowing into Gaza through various crossings, resulting in nearly 200 trucks coming in a day, up from about 100 trucks a day in February.    <\/p>\n<p class=\"paragraph inline-placeholder\">            The deaths<strong> <\/strong>came a day after Washington stepped aside and allowed the UN Security Council to pass\u00a0a resolution\u00a0calling for an immediate ceasefire in Gaza. The resolution, proposed by the 10 non-permanent members of the Security Council, demands an immediate ceasefire for the month of Ramadan, the immediate and unconditional release of hostages and \u201cthe urgent need to expand the flow\u201d of aid into Gaza.    <\/p>\n<p class=\"paragraph inline-placeholder\">            Israeli Foreign Minister Israel Katz pushed back against the demand, saying his country would not abide by the resolution. Following the UN vote on Monday, Amnesty International\u00a0said\u00a0Israeli authorities \u201cmust immediately halt their brutal bombing campaign in Gaza and facilitate the delivery of humanitarian aid.\u201d It added that, \u201cCivilian hostages must be immediately released.\u201d    <\/p>\n<p class=\"paragraph inline-placeholder\">            The Pentagon said Tuesday that three bundles of aid out of the 80 delivered during the US airdrop over Gaza Monday had landed in the sea after a parachute malfunction.    <\/p>\n<p class=\"paragraph inline-placeholder\">            \u201cDuring yesterday\u2019s humanitarian air drop, which included approximately 80 bundles, three bundles were reported to have had parachute malfunctions and landed in the water,\u201d Deputy Pentagon Press Secretary Sabrina Singh said. \u201cIt is important to note that drop zones are chosen to mitigate potential failures of parachutes to deploy. These humanitarian aid drops occur over water and the wind causes the bundles to drift over to land. In the event of a parachute malfunction the bundles land in the water.\u201d    <\/p>\n<p class=\"paragraph inline-placeholder\">            Another eyewitness to the mass drowning in Beit Lahia urged regional leaders to \u201clook at us and have mercy on us.\u201d    <\/p>\n\n<div>This post appeared first on cnn.com<\/div>","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>At least 12 Palestinians drowned off the northern Gaza coast near Beit Lahia on Monday while trying to reach airdropped parcels that had landed in the sea, according to local paramedics. \u201cThere were strong currents and all the parachutes fell in the water.
